自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(312)
  • 收藏
  • 关注

转载 TOMCAT内存溢出研究

转载: http://www.cnblogs.com/codewater/articles/2147312.html1、首先是:java.lang.OutOfMemoryError: Java heap space解释:Heap size 设置JVM堆的设置是指java程序运行过程中JVM可以调配使用的内存空间的设置.JVM在启动的时候会自动设置He

2013-10-28 11:30:45 639

转载 Tomcat SSL配置及Tomcat CA证书安装

转载:http://www.cnblogs.com/codewater/articles/2182826.htmlTomcat既可以作为独立的Servlet容器,也可以作为其他HTTP服务器附加的Servlet容器。如果Tomcat在非独立模式下工作, 通常不必配置SSL,由它从属的HTTP服务器来实现和客户的SSL通信。Tomcat和HTTP服务器之间的通信无须采用加密机

2013-10-28 10:55:05 857

转载 使用KeyTool 工具

转载: http://czj4451.iteye.com/blog/1487684J2SDK提供了keytool命令行工具,可以根据指定的参数来创建数字证书。生成的证书或证书库默认保存在命令行当前目录下。1. 创建数字证书Command代码  keytool -genkey -v -alias scent -dname "CN=John,OU

2013-10-28 10:40:59 1032

转载 keytool生成证书

转载:http://blog.csdn.net/mihenyinghua/article/details/7732001验证是否已创建过同名的证书keytool -list -v -alias tomcat -keystore "%JAVA_HOME%/JRE/LIB/SECURITY/CACERTS" -storepass changeit删除已创建的证书keyt

2013-10-25 17:43:37 733

转载 数字证书中keytool命令使用说明

这个命令一般在JDK\jre\lib\security\目录下操作 keytool常用命令 -alias       产生别名 -keystore    指定密钥库的名称(就像数据库一样的证书库,可以有很多个证书,cacerts这个文件是jre自带的,              你也可以使用其它文件名字,如果没有这个文件名字,它会创建这样一个) -storepass   指定密

2013-10-25 17:23:54 890

转载 keytool 用法总结

转载:http://hi.baidu.com/yanlong662/item/97f5dcd4a17d4fe83dc2cbe8内容概览:keytool的几个常用的命令。1.创建证书2.查看证书库3.导出证书文件4.导入证书的信息5.查看证书信息6.删除密钥库中的条目7.修改证书条目的口令----------------------------

2013-10-25 17:20:18 746

转载 java环境中配置SSL双向认证

转载:http://blog.sina.com.cn/s/blog_74a86d52010177v7.html在Java环境中配置SSL双向认证   在Java环境中配置Https双向认证,需要使用JDK自带的keytool工具,在命令行方式下,生成服务器证书申请文CSR,然后到CA签发服务器证书。以下为在Tomcat和Weblogic中配置Https双向认证的步骤,环

2013-10-25 17:12:12 1218

转载 如何使用keytool创建密钥仓库

转载:http://www.blogjava.net/TrampEagle/archive/2006/03/20/36201.html这两天,一直忙着搞SSL,其间遇到了不少小麻烦,为了总结自己的得失,同时也为了给后来者一些参考,就整理了一下。其实主要的就是要创建一个密钥仓库以管理您的公钥 / 私钥对来自您所信任实体的证书。 第一步:生成密钥对 您首先要做的

2013-10-25 15:48:38 976

转载 用keytool生成证书

转载:http://blog.csdn.net/alexhu7758/article/details/4217069    changeit 是 cacerts证书库的默认密码1.创建一个证书C:/jdk1.5.0_04/bin>keytool -genkey -alias xahCA -keyalg RSA -keystore dyfCALib输入keystore

2013-10-25 15:01:54 856

转载 java加密和数字签名5 数字证书

转载:http://blog.csdn.net/jiangzhuzhu/article/details/5205050最近初步接触了下Java加密和数字签名的相关内容,我学习的过程大概分五步: 1)消息摘要 2)私钥加密 3)公钥加密 4)数字签名 5)数字证书 下面的代码是第五部分:数字证书 比起前四部分,这部分就稍微麻烦点了,我想我有必要给刚刚接触数

2013-10-25 14:35:22 925

转载 java加密和数字签名4 数字签名

转载:http://blog.csdn.net/jiangzhuzhu/article/details/5205049最近初步接触了下Java加密和数字签名的相关内容,我学习的过程大概分五步: 1)消息摘要 2)私钥加密 3)公钥加密 4)数字签名 5)数字证书 下面的代码是第四部分:数字签名 希望能为刚刚接触这个的朋友们省点事packa

2013-10-25 14:11:29 627

转载 java加密和数字签名3 公钥加密

转载: http://blog.csdn.net/jiangzhuzhu/article/details/5205045最近初步接触了下Java加密和数字签名的相关内容,我学习的过程大概分五步: 1)消息摘要 2)私钥加密 3)公钥加密 4)数字签名 5)数字证书 下面的代码是第三部分:公钥加密 希望能为刚刚接触这个的朋友们省点事pack

2013-10-25 14:08:35 792

转载 java加密和数字签名2 私钥加密

转载:http://blog.csdn.net/jiangzhuzhu/article/details/5205038近初步接触了下Java加密和数字签名的相关内容,我学习的过程大概分五步: 1)消息摘要 2)私钥加密 3)公钥加密 4)数字签名 5) 数字证书 下面的代码是第二部分:私钥加密 希望能为刚刚接触这个的朋友们省点事packa

2013-10-25 14:03:27 647

转载 java加密和数字签名1 消息摘要

转载:http://blog.csdn.net/jiangzhuzhu/article/details/5205027最近初步接触了下Java加密和数字签名的相关内容,我学习的过程大概分五步: 1)消息摘要 2)私钥加密 3)公钥加密 4)数字签名 5)数字证书 我个人认为学习编程最快的方法就是实际结合理论(即先实际在理论)代码自己跑跑看,调一调,发现问题或

2013-10-25 13:51:31 886

转载 JAVA加密解密---自定义类加载器应用

转载:http://java.chinaitlab.com/base/719984.htmlJAVA安全    JAVA是解释执行的语言,对于不同的操作平台都有相应的JVM对字节码文件进行解释执行。而这个字节码文件,也就是我们平时所看到的每一个.class文件。    这是我们大家都知道的常识,也就是由.java文件,经过编译器编译,变成JVM所能解释的.class

2013-10-25 13:35:45 752

转载 FIFO、LRU、OPT这三种置换算法的缺页次数

转载:http://yinzhezq.blog.163.com/blog/static/1648628902010112961039187/考虑下述页面走向:          1,2,3,4,2,1,5,6,2,1,2,3,7,6,3,2,1,2,3,6     当内存块数量分别为3时,试问FIFO、LRU、OPT这三种置换算法的缺页次数各是多少?   答

2013-10-25 10:13:50 3976

转载 二进制、八进制与十六进制的关系

2进制 0000 0001 0010 0011 0100 0101 0110 0111 16进制 0         1        2       3         4        5        6       7 2进制    1000     1001        1010        1011           1100            1101

2013-10-24 14:57:16 4586

转载 浮点数的二进制表示

转载:http://zhidao.baidu.com/link?url=blGAWQB8qB1DSWvLYsbwWoCK7nFdU44AV6499k-UFYj3K2CSHDHRVC8bjAvOSarCMB0mKfbZ8yhtlX1AzXufZ_12.5: 1. 整数部分12,二进制为1100; 小数部分0.5, 二进制是.1,先把他们连起来,从第一个1数起取24位(后面补0)

2013-10-24 14:01:32 773

转载 小数的二进制表示

转载:http://blog.csdn.net/jiangzhuzhu/article/details/5774417比如说5.6整数部分5用2进制为101小数部分0.6 有这样一个公式: *2 如果0.6*2=1.2>0 那么就为1 基数=1.2-1=0.20.2*2=0.40.4*2=0.80.8*2=1.6>0 那么就为1,

2013-10-24 13:33:18 1647

原创 Eclipse Plugin

原文出处:http://www.iteye.com/news/11717-eclipse,略有改动。1、PyDev - Python Development Environment for Eclipse:pyDev使得程序员可以使用eclipse来开发Python、Jython和Iron Python应用,而且Pydev+eclipse也逐渐成为开发Python的首选...

2012-12-14 22:48:28 183

转载 TraverseListener介绍

转自:http://blog.sina.com.cn/s/blog_568c94a30100ppy6.htmlTraverseListener:它只有一个keyTraversed方法。当widget来回移动焦点,比如按下TAB或者向上和向下箭头按钮时,会调用此方法。相对应的,会产生一个TraverseEvent对象。其中比较有用的属性时detail和doit。doit属性就

2012-08-15 13:51:23 1047

转载 CAS在Tomcat中实现单点登录

转自: http://www.cnblogs.com/arix04/archive/2009/08/06/1540103.html一.开发准备:环境:OS:windows xpIDE:myeclipse 6.0web服务器:tomcat 6.0JDK: jdk1.6.0_05数据库:mysql 6.0准备:cas-client-java-2.1.1.zi

2012-07-03 14:43:13 1070

原创 DB2,MYSQL,Oracle,SQL数据库驱动

DB2datasource.driverClassName=com.ibm.db2.jcc.DB2Driverdatasource.url=jdbc:db2://localhost:50000/TESTDB:currentSchema=TEST;datasource.username=abcddatasource.password=abcddatasource.defaul

2012-07-03 14:38:34 873

转载 AES加密解密|及Base64的使用

转自:http://www.cnblogs.com/arix04/archive/2009/10/15/1511839.htmlAES加解密算法,使用Base64做转码以及辅助加密:复制代码package com.wintv.common;import javax.crypto.Cipher;import javax.crypto.spec.IvParameterSpec

2012-06-28 23:32:02 1529

转载 Java程序员必须了解的事情之十大组织

转自: http://www.360doc.com/content/10/0705/14/720362_37040241.shtmlSun : 因为Java而永被荣光  Sun是1980年代初期由斯坦福大学三位年轻学生创立的公司。与一般人的印象不同,“SUN”的本意并不是企图剽窃天上那颗温暖的恒星的威名,而是“斯坦福大学网络”的意思。Sun在“前Java”时代就因为SPARC芯

2012-06-16 13:29:05 2519

转载 Eclipse自动关闭解决方法及eclipse.ini设置

转自: http://hi.baidu.com/%CA%A5%B1%AD%C0%EF%B5%C4%CD%F6%C1%E9/blog/item/1a04ed29ded00df599250a2a.html    这两天搞项目,过去用MyEclipse或者Eclipse都没有太多麻烦,但是这次跳出JVM terminated. Exit code=-1……的异常对话框,郁闷了很久,一开始因为

2012-06-11 16:29:34 883

转载 Oracle数据类型及与DB2比较

转自: http://blog.csdn.net/cndotaci/article/details/6204933字段类型 中文说明 限制条件 其它说明CHAR 固定长度字符串 最大长度2000 bytesVARCHAR2 可变长度的字符串 最大长度4000 bytes 可做索引的最大长度749NCHAR 根据字符集而定的固定长度字符串 最大长度2000 bytes

2012-06-11 12:51:26 1037

转载 命令(Command)模式

转自: http://www.cnblogs.com/zhenyulu/articles/69858.html一、 命令(Command)模式命令(Command)模式属于对象的行为模式【GOF95】。命令模式又称为行动(Action)模式或交易(Transaction)模式。命令模式把一个请求或者操作封装到一个对象中。命令模式允许系统使用不同的请求把客户端参数化,对请求排队或

2012-04-01 16:57:49 445

转载 设计模式之Chain of Responsibility(职责链)

Chain of Responsibility定义Chain of Responsibility(CoR) 是用一系列类(classes)试图处理一个请求request,这些类之间是一个松散的耦合,唯一共同点是在他们之间传递request. 也就是说,来了一个请求,A类先处理,如果没有处理,就传递到B类处理,如果没有处理,就传递到C类处理,就这样象一个链条(chain)一样传递下去。

2012-04-01 15:39:02 569

转载 RCP运行时的NoClassDefFoundError

转自:http://blog.csdn.net/fireson/article/details/6688516现象:运行RCP application 时有exception,但编译无错误Exception in thread "Thread-7" java.lang.NoClassDefFoundError: org/jdom/input/SAXBuilder

2012-03-19 10:32:38 863

原创 SWT密码输入框自定义样式

SWT密码输入框自定义样式,代码如下: final Text txtpassword = new Text(shell, SWT.BORDER | SWT.PASSWORD);txtpassword.setEchoChar('*');

2012-03-15 22:53:56 652

转载 自写的非常不错的oracle语句 精选

[代码] Oracle--在sqlplus中用system/svse连接 然后授权(grant dba to scott) 再将权限授予svse用户(grant connect,resource to svse)----建立表空间svsespace并建立svse用户,建立如下表格 employee--建立表空间svsespacecreate tablespace svsespaceda

2012-03-13 15:02:15 607

转载 Linux设置环境变量小结

转自:http://blog.csdn.net/icelight_mayuan/article/details/39151481、总结背景在linux系统下,如果你下载并安装了应用程序,很有可能在键入它的名称时出现“command not found”的提示内容。如果每次都到安装目标文件夹内,找到可执行文件来进行操作就太繁琐了。这涉及到环境变量PATH的设置问题,而PATH

2012-03-13 13:41:19 366

转载 Apache与Tomcat的区别

转自:http://my.oschina.net/amath321/blog/27749Apache官方网站:http://www.apache.org/Tomcat官方网站:http://tomcat.apache.org/1. Apache是web服务器,Tomcat是应用(java)服务器,它只是一个servlet容器,是Apache的扩展。2. Ap

2012-03-13 13:24:56 398

转载 Ant command line arguments

转自: http://www.allapplabs.com/ant/ant_command_line.htmSeveral tasks take arguments that will be passed to another process on the command line. To make it easier to specify arguments that con

2012-03-12 14:35:28 1602 1

转载 Java中的异常处理

转自: http://ltzmage.blog.163.com/blog/static/179699982006111893553993/1、异常处理流程:   抛出异常以后,首先,同Java中其他对象创建一样,将使用new在堆上创建异常对象。然后,当前的执行路径(它不能继续下去)被终止,并且从当前环境中弹出对异常对象的引用。从此,异常处理机制接管程序,并开始寻找一个合适的地方

2012-03-08 13:33:12 471

转载 JAVA反射机制

转自: http://blog.csdn.net/justinavril/article/details/2873664Reflection是Java 程序开发语言的特征之一,它允许运行中的 Java 程序对自身进行检查,或者说"自审",并能直接操作程序的内部属性。例如,使用它能获得 Java 类中各成员的名称并显示出来。 Java 的这一能力在实际应用中也许用得不是很多,但是在其

2012-03-08 11:09:37 362

转载 oracle 常用语句

转自:http://www.oschina.net/code/snippet_121156_8968--查询表的大小select t.owner, t.segment_name, (sum(t.blocks) * 8) / 1024 || 'M' as S, t.segment_type from dba_segments t wher

2012-03-05 22:19:09 437

转载 Oracle 百万行数据查询优化

转自:http://www.oschina.net/code/snippet_113402_59471.对查询进行优化,应尽量避免全表扫描,首先应考虑在 where 及 order by 涉及的列上建立索引。 2.应尽量避免在 where 子句中对字段进行 null 值判断,否则将导致引擎放弃使用索引而进行全表扫描,如: select id from t where num is

2012-03-05 22:15:47 563

转载 Oracle 分页查询的 SQL 语句

select * from (select rownum,name from table where rownum <=endIndex ) where rownum > startIndex

2012-03-05 22:12:12 482

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除